[Wikidata-bugs] [Maniphest] T295401: Implement error notifications for Wikidata analytics cron scripts

2023-07-07 Thread Manuel
Manuel closed this task as "Resolved".

TASK DETAIL
  https://phabricator.wikimedia.org/T295401

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: Manuel
Cc: Aklapper, Manuel, Astuthiodit_1, karapayneWMDE, Invadibot, maantietaja, 
ItamarWMDE, Akuckartz, Nandana, Lahi, Gq86, GoranSMilovanovic, QZanden, 
LawExplorer, _jensen, rosalieper, Scott_WUaS, Wikidata-bugs, aude, 
Lydia_Pintscher, Mbch331
___
Wikidata-bugs mailing list -- wikidata-bugs@lists.wikimedia.org
To unsubscribe send an email to wikidata-bugs-le...@lists.wikimedia.org


[Wikidata-bugs] [Maniphest] T295401: Implement error notifications for Wikidata analytics cron scripts

2021-11-09 Thread Manuel
Manuel updated the task description.

TASK DETAIL
  https://phabricator.wikimedia.org/T295401

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: Manuel
Cc: Aklapper, Manuel, Invadibot, maantietaja, Akuckartz, Nandana, Lahi, Gq86, 
GoranSMilovanovic, QZanden, LawExplorer, _jensen, rosalieper, Scott_WUaS, 
Wikidata-bugs, aude, Lydia_Pintscher, Mbch331
___
Wikidata-bugs mailing list -- wikidata-bugs@lists.wikimedia.org
To unsubscribe send an email to wikidata-bugs-le...@lists.wikimedia.org


[Wikidata-bugs] [Maniphest] T295401: Implement error notifications for Wikidata analytics cron scripts

2021-11-09 Thread Manuel
Manuel added a project: Wikidata-Campsite.

TASK DETAIL
  https://phabricator.wikimedia.org/T295401

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: Manuel
Cc: Aklapper, Manuel, Invadibot, maantietaja, Akuckartz, Nandana, Lahi, Gq86, 
GoranSMilovanovic, QZanden, LawExplorer, _jensen, rosalieper, Scott_WUaS, 
Wikidata-bugs, aude, Lydia_Pintscher, Mbch331
___
Wikidata-bugs mailing list -- wikidata-bugs@lists.wikimedia.org
To unsubscribe send an email to wikidata-bugs-le...@lists.wikimedia.org


[Wikidata-bugs] [Maniphest] T295401: Implement error notifications for Wikidata analytics cron scripts

2021-11-09 Thread Manuel
Manuel created this task.
Manuel added projects: Wikidata Analytics, Wikidata.

TASK DESCRIPTION
  **Main components:**
  
  - COMPONENTS
  
  **User story:** 
  As an incident manager for Wikidata analytics products, 
  I want to get notified if analytics scripts are failing
  in order to take appropriate measures.
  
  **Problem:**
  Without notifications, we miss errors that can lead to data loss and/or 
faulty products that make analytics for Wikidata less reliable and useful.
  
  **Solution:**
  We need to treat our analytics products more like other production code.
  
  As a first step, we would like to implement notifications for errors in our 
current 42 cron activated scripts.
  
  Lists of scripts:
  
  - 
https://gerrit.wikimedia.org/g/analytics/wmde/scripts/+/master/cron/daily.03.sh
  - 
https://gerrit.wikimedia.org/g/analytics/wmde/scripts/+/master/cron/minutely.sh
  
  **Notes:**
  
  - We should make use of systemd timer
  
  **Acceptance criteria:**
  
  [ ] Ensure that we are alerted about errors in the mentioned cron triggered 
scripts.
  
  **Open questions:**

TASK DETAIL
  https://phabricator.wikimedia.org/T295401

EMAIL PREFERENCES
  https://phabricator.wikimedia.org/settings/panel/emailpreferences/

To: Manuel
Cc: Aklapper, Manuel, Invadibot, maantietaja, Akuckartz, Nandana, Lahi, Gq86, 
GoranSMilovanovic, QZanden, LawExplorer, _jensen, rosalieper, Scott_WUaS, 
Wikidata-bugs, aude, Mbch331
___
Wikidata-bugs mailing list -- wikidata-bugs@lists.wikimedia.org
To unsubscribe send an email to wikidata-bugs-le...@lists.wikimedia.org